ATA Action acquires Digital Therapeutics Alliance to launch new coalition

Healthcare IT News - Telehealth

The American Telemedicine Association this week announced that its ATA Action advocacy group has acquired the Digital Therapeutics Alliance, which focuses on driving uptake of software-based healthcare tools.

Healthcare groups urge ONC to focus on interoperability, usability to reduce EHR burdens

FierceHealthIT

Healthcare groups are largely supportive of a federal draft strategy to reduce clinician burden revolving around entering information into EHRs, but are calling for ONC and CMS to focus on usability, improved interoperability and better alignment of workflow and documentation requirements.
